(repost) > > Hi Steve, > > This is an error in the documentation - it should specify that the cross > function is only defined for vectors with three components, i.e.: > > * vec3 cross(vec3 a, vec3 b); //Returns the cross product of vector *a* > with vector *b*.* > > (This is because mathematically, the cross product is only defined for > vectors in three-dimensional space). > > Sorry for the confusion - we'll update the documentation to make this > clear.
